试点地区 | 市场主体 | 配套制度 | 租赁产品 | 资金保障 | 专业人才 |
---|---|---|---|---|---|
北京 | 产品供应商27家、服务供应商19家,运营店面90个 | 《石景山区康复辅助器具社区租赁服务管理办法(试行)》《供应商管理办法》《产品目录》《产品价格指导目录》《产品回收目录》 | 产品169种,涵盖助行类、助听类、助浴类、寝具等13大类 | 福彩公益金、民政局筹措专项资金 | 缺乏康复辅助器具需求评估、辅具介绍推广、伤残人员护理专业人员。 |
上海 | 产品供应商42家,租赁服务商22家。共有16个区、150个街镇设立康复辅具社区租赁点 | 《康复辅助器具租赁服务规范》《康复辅助器具租赁服务清洗和消毒规范》 | 5个一级类别、13个二级类别、19个三级类别共52种产品 | 福彩公益金、残疾人保障金和民政局部门预算,尚未纳入医疗保险支付或长期护理保险支付范围 | 提供辅具租赁服务的人员与新职业序列在辅具租赁知识结构、场景实训等方面要求存在一定差距 |
成都 | 各区自主开展,完全依靠企业提供场地和人员,企业收益有限,投入较大,积极性、后劲不足 | 《成都市新都区康复辅具租赁服务实施办法》《成都市新都区康复辅具租赁细则》《成都市新都区康复辅具租赁价目表》《成都市新都区康复辅具租赁服务流程》等 | 康复助行辅具、居家生活辅具、听力障碍辅具、视力障碍辅具、适老化设备辅具、个人医疗辅助、定制类辅具等7大类100余种辅具产品 | 养老服务体系资金、福彩公益金和慈善资金等资金进行保障,暂无长期照护保险和商业保险。 | 缺乏需求评估和适配专业人才 |
广州 | 全市36家供应主体,包括居家养老服务平台、医疗卫生机构、养老机构、残疾人服务机构等 | 《广州市康复辅助器具社区租赁服务试点评估标准》《广州市康复辅助器具社区租赁服务指引(试行)》 | 涵盖个人护理和防护辅助产品、个人医疗辅助产品等8大类147种 | 福彩公益金,积极探索长护险支持等方式减少地方财政的持续性补助资金投入 | 在长护险设备使用评估中,缺少具备相关职业资格的专业人员 |
兰州新区 | 1个康复辅具社区租赁暨科普体验中心、14个城市社区租赁服务站、31个农村社区租赁服务点 | 《兰州新区康复辅助器具社区租赁服务试点补贴办法》 | 100余种产品 | 福彩公益金,缺乏试点专项经费支持 | 缺乏专业配置人员和评估人员 |
